The team you’ll join

The Investor Services team is a global client facing team responsible for delivering timely and accurate support to investors across the front-to-back lifecycle. The core responsibilities include inbox management, document posting via CRM portal, and transfers. The team serves as the central point of contact between our investors and internal stakeholders, maintaining a strong client experience.

About the role

StepStone is seeking a motivated, focused, and organized Summer Analyst for the Investor Services team. This group manages investor inquiries, investor reporting, postings and transfers across asset classes. They work alongside the Fund Onboarding team who is responsible for AML/KYC due diligence and the coordination of fund launches.

What you’ll do

The Summer Analyst will be responsible for managing data in the investor portal – including the investor service inbox, processing of time sensitive documents, data maintenance and transfers. The position serves as a trusted resource for information and assistance, strong data mining, detail orientation, problem-solving and follow-through are required.

Key responsibilities

  • Prepare investor portal postings and creating client communications 
  • Update and manage document processes and policies to ensure proper record keeping 
  • Communicate with other StepStone departments regarding upcoming posts and approvals
  • Responding by e-mail and/or phone to client inquiries and information requests, guided by the team
  • Manage data quality projects with minimal oversight and strong follow-through
  • Identify key automation opportunities across systems
  • Prepare and maintain procedures and documentation for the team as operational responsibilities grow
  • Strong data integrity and detail orientation on requests, being privy to sensitive client data
  • Risk orientated mind-set when facilitating requests
